Hot-reload on Quillbox is pretty painless: edit the config in the ops console, hit Apply, and the gateway picks it up within ten seconds — no restart needed. If a value doesn't take, check the reload log for a validation error; bad YAML gets silently rejected. To confirm the live config matches the database copy, connect using the string below.

primary connection of tagag-tajof = mongodb://ulaok_svc:3btKE1ZIRoIZb2@db-ad0f.tolvaqsys.example:5432/aldax

Quick heads-up on Pinwheel UI versioning: we cut a minor release every sprint, and anything touching component props needs a changeset file in the PR. No changeset, no merge — the bot will nag you. Majors are rare and go through the design council first. The full policy, with examples of what counts as breaking, lives on the internal page below.

wiki page, bahip-yahip: https://grafana.qirvanlabs.corp/browse/display/projects/cc3a1b9dbfc9

## Onboarding: ProctorQueue review access

You'll be reviewing changes to ProctorQueue, the exam-proctoring queue at Veldt Assessments. Key facts: candidates enter the queue at check-in, proctors pull oldest-first, and escalations jump the line. Review rules: no merges that change queue ordering without a load test; flag any PR touching the escalation path. To run the staging queue locally you need access to the reviewer account. If the account is locked, trigger recovery from the staging console and enter the passphrase shown below:

unlock words, fawig-bagef: olidor-holir-istox-holath-tamys-quenion-giliel

// Quick context before you poke at these: visitors wander between
// exhibit beacons constantly, so the proximity debounce has to be long
// enough that a guide doesn't flip tracks mid-sentence, but short
// enough that walking into the Cerulean Hall actually starts the right
// clip. Prefetch depth matters on the museum's flaky basement wifi —
// we learned that the hard way during the Oskett retrospective.
// Anyway, don't tweak these without running the gallery walk test
// first. Current values are as follows.

limits module of fahap-fahog:
PRIORITIES = {
    "rusael": 647,
    "fraax": 940,
    "isteth": 603,
    "wenir": 692,
    "julir": 674,
    "praox": 715,
    "istael": 734,
}